BI dashboard builds show AI tools automate, but not insight

The author details their experience building a business intelligence dashboard across three distinct generations of tools, spanning from 2012 to the present. They observed significant advancements in automation and user-friendliness with newer AI-powered tools, which reduced manual effort and accelerated development time. However, the core challenge of translating business questions into data insights remained consistent, highlighting the enduring need for human expertise in data analysis. AI
